18 The diagram shows a parallelogram OCEG.

C D E
NOT TO
SCALE
B
H F
b

O A G
a

O is the origin, OA = a and OB = b.


BHF and AHD are straight lines parallel to the sides of the parallelogram.
OG = 3OA and OC = 2OB.

(a) Write the vector HE in terms of a and b.

HE = .................................. [1]

(b) Complete this statement.

a + 2b is the position vector of point ......................... [1]

(c) Write down two vectors that can be written as 3a - b.

............................... and ............................... [2]

O is the origin, OP = p and OQ = q.


Z is a point on PQ such that PZ : ZQ = 5 : 2.

Work out, in terms of p and q, the position vector of Z.


Give your answer in its simplest form.
